Exactly how to Develop a Reliable Errata Sheet



Developing an effective errata sheet entails a few key steps that can aid guarantee your modifications are specialist and clear. First, checklist the document's title, day, and version number on top, so everyone knows what's being corrected. Next, develop a table with 2 columns: one for the initial text and another for the remedied variation. Identify you number each improvement for easy referral.


After compiling your modifications, proofread the errata sheet to capture any extra mistakes. By complying with these steps, you'll develop an errata sheet that boosts quality and preserves professionalism and reliability in your legal files.

Can an Errata Sheet Be Made Use Of After a Record Has Been Submitted?



Yes, you can make use of an errata sheet after submitting a document. It enables you to proper errors or omissions, guaranteeing the record mirrors precise details. Simply make sure to adhere to the suitable guidelines and procedures.


Exactly How Do Courts Generally Respond to Submitted Errata Sheets?



Courts typically evaluate submitted errata sheets very carefully, evaluating whether the adjustments are significant. They typically allow minor changes but might refute demands if they disrupt process or alter crucial material in submitted papers.




Exist Particular Layouts Required for an Errata Sheet?



There aren't universally mandated formats for errata sheets, but you ought to assure clarity and consistency. Many courts value a clear structure, including headings, numbered adjustments, and a short description for each and every modification you make.


That Is Accountable For Submitting an Errata Sheet?



You are accountable for filing an errata sheet if you identify mistakes in a record. This guarantees the record is exact. Generally, it's done by the attorney or celebration entailed in the instance.


Can an Errata Sheet Correct Substantive Legal Issues?



Yes, an errata sheet can correct substantive lawful issues, supplied the errors are clerical or typographical. It can not change the compound of lawful disagreements or formerly developed facts in your situation.
